3. Photometric Calibration & Lighting Requirements

Bright indirect light (3,000 – 5,000 lux), protect from intense scorching sun.

Photosynthetically Active Radiation (PAR) governs chlorophyll synthesis and floral bud differentiation in Exacum affine. The plant thrives under luminous indirect illumination ranging between 1,800 and 4,500 lux, providing vital photonic energy without risking solar thermal scorch.

Insufficient light beneath 800 lux causes leggy growth, pale foliage, and premature bud abortion. Conversely, exposure to intense midday direct sun exceeding 10,000 lux burns tender epidermal cells. Ideal placement is near an east or southeast-facing window protected by sheer curtains.

4. Hydration Protocol & Irrigation Science

Consistent moisture; bottom-water to prevent crown and leaf rot.

The cardinal rule of irrigation for this species is “Verify medium moisture depth prior to watering.” Roots demand intermittent drying cycles to ensure constant aerobic respiration within the potting substrate.

Nursery Protocol: Apply filtered water evenly around the root perimeter until light runoff emerges from base perforations. Discard drainage tray water after 15 minutes; never permit the container to stand in stagnant water, which invites pathogenic root rot.

7. Nutritional Management & Mineral Supplementation

Administer a balanced water-soluble tropical fertilizer (NPK 15-15-15 with chelated micronutrients) diluted to 1/3 strength every 3 weeks during active growth. Cease feeding during rest periods to prevent mineral salt toxicity.

8. Architectural Pruning & Propagation Techniques

Prune away faded blooms and older senescent leaves with sterilized shears. Propagate via stem cuttings or clump division during spring repotting, allowing cut surfaces to callus before rooting in an airy, porous medium.

9. Pest Mitigation & Physiological Troubleshooting

Natural hardiness minimizes pest issues. Address mealybugs or spider mites with manual alcohol swabs and organic cold-pressed neem oil treatments.

Diagnostic Checklist:

  • Soft, yellowing lower leaves: Overwatering indicator. Dry medium thoroughly.
  • Crispy brown tips: Dry ambient air or mineral excess in water.
  • Bud drop: Sudden thermal fluctuations or inadequate illumination.

10. Toxicological Profile & Pet Safety

Pet Safety Assessment: Non-toxic to pets (Safe for domestic animals).

This plant is non-toxic according to ASPCA records, making it ideal for households with dogs and cats.
